## Runbook — Feedcheck Validator

If the Feedcheck podcast validator starts rejecting all feeds with signature errors, the usual cause is a rotated credential that wasn't propagated to the worker hosts. Restart won't help until the env file is corrected. Open `.env` on the affected host and set the credential on the line below.

secret setting of tajof-bahif: COURIER_KEY3=65d

Management Meeting Minutes — Divestment of Kelwick Unit

Present: senior management. Apologies: two branch leads.

Decision: Farrow Holdings will proceed with the sale of the Kelwick packaging unit. Due diligence closes end of month. Branch managers must route buyer enquiries to head office only. Staff communications are scheduled for week three. The strategic rationale is summarised in the confidential note below.

board note of hawef-yajog: The finance team signed off on a budget of $379.0 million for Project Eliox.

**Q: The turnstile counter at Harrowfield Arena resets to zero mid-event. Why?**

Known firmware bug in the GatePulse v3 units. The counter buffer flushes if NTP sync drifts more than 40 seconds. Fix: disable auto-sync during events via the maintenance panel, re-enable after. Counts are mirrored to the Tallyvane backend every 90 seconds, so recover from there if needed. Do not reflash firmware on event days. Backend restore requires the ops recovery passphrase, which is kept below for maintainers.

strongbox words: druath-quenael